My drivers side window is incredible hard to move. Window motor strains to move it.

I have disconnected the window from the window regulator and tested the motor. The motor and regulator runs freely and quickly. I moved the regulator all the way to the bottom and then attempted to move the window by hand.

The window does not slide smoothly in the tracks. I cleaned the tracks and lubed them with silicon spray, but the window still does not slide easily.

I loosened the bolts at the bottom of the regulator and try to adjust the angle of the regulator but have not had any results.

Any help would be greatly appreciated.
